    WE ARE RECRUITING FOR A VARIETY OF DIFFERENT MARKETING AND COMMUNICATIONS POSITIONS IN EACH OF THE FOLLOWING TEAMS WITHIN MARKETING AND COMMUNICATIONS. RESPONSIBILITIES MAY INCLUDE, BUT ARE NOT LIMITED TO:

    BRAND AND EVENT MARKETING:

    • Support messaging and project execution related to brand initiatives
    • Support the development of corporate brand content such as the Optum Story
    • Support event plan development and execution

    DIGITAL & MARKETING OPERATIONS

    • Assist on the design and execution of email marketing campaigns and webinars
    • Conduct statistical analysis and data visualization of marketing campaign results
    • Conduct cost benefit analysis and ROI model development on marketing technology stack
    • Provide analysis of owned and operated websites and social media content

    PRODUCT MARKETING:

    • Conduct research on industry trends, competitive intelligence, and market data to compile assessments of strengths, weaknesses, opportunities and threats (SWOT) for existing product capabilities
    • Help refine messaging and positioning for specific solution to effectively communicate strengths and create market differentiation, includes assisting with collateral development and website representation
    • Assist product management efforts with input on market opportunities and needs, pricing considerations, and go-to-market plans

    INTEGRATED MARKETING:

    • Define value chain for specific target personas or segments
    • Aid in the design of a marketing mix that precisely matches the expectations of customers in the targeted segment
    • Help our internal client management and business development teams with large customers, prospects, consultants and business groups
    • Work closely with internal teams as well as external vendors on planning and execution of consumer marketing initiatives
    • Provide graphic design and copywriting support for a variety of internal and external marketing activities including events

    MARKET RESEARCH AND COMPETITIVE INTELLIGENCE

    • Research industry and competitive trends to inform product and marketing strategies
    • Conduct secondary research and competitive intelligence analysis

    INTERNAL AND EXTERNAL COMMUNICATIONS

    • Deliver media monitoring reports to understand how the business is being represented in the media to drive external communications agenda
    • Conduct social listening research to inform competitive intelligence for product marketing
  • Qualifications

    RE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:

    • Currently pursuing a b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, business or another related field from an accredited college / university during the duration of the internship. Internships are not intended for graduating seniors
    • Minimum 3.00 cumulative GPA
    • Must be eligible to work in the U.S. without company sponsorship, now or in the future, for employment-based work authorization (F-1 students with practical training and candidates requiring H-1Bs, TNs, etc. will not be considered)

    P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

    • Creative, analytical thinker with strong problem solving skills
    • Experience working with Adobe Suite
